Results against Sword of Laban

    Uncertainty can be found at the beginning of any of our clanmatches. Especially in this clanmatch because we knew little about our adversaries; the Sword of Laban. The only exposure we had came from some matchmaking games played with them a few weeks before the match. However, it wasn't long before we learned that the Sword of Laban is an sharp blade with aggressive tactics and efficient strategies.

  • This clanmatch started on Tuesday, June 13th at 10:30pm central time.
  • The total match duration including lobby time was 1hr 10min.
  • There were a total of 5 games played in this match (2 CTF, 1 Oddball & 2 Slayer).
  • 10 players participated; 5 represented the Winged Warriors, 5 represented the Sword of Laban.

Game I: MLG CTF Classic on Midship - To Our Surprise

    The game started and the Winged Warriors rushed two players on either side of this small arena like map. With so many players outside of our base Sword of Laban took advantage and quickly captured the Winged Warriors' flag two times. I took us a while, but we were able to recover and suppress Sword of Laban long enough to gain control of the map. The map control we now possessed combined with a few well executed four-man attacks aided by covering fire from our fifth man led to a tied game with both teams having two points. What followed was a long and tedious stalemate with both teams trading kills and map control back and forth with no results. This continued until the Winged Warriors played an incredible over-the-top flag capture that gave them the lead. This flag capture however, seemed to sharpen the blade on the Sword of Laban offense. They attacked with renewed force and pinned us down in what felt like a rush of anger.
    The game ended in the same way it began with Sword of Laban making quick, back to back flag captures. The results of this game seemed unjust to the Winged Warriors as the stats showed a mere eight kill difference between the two teams; but it was Sword of Laban that showed us how resolved they were.

Game II: 1 Flag CTF on Terminal - A Close Call

    Our first game wasn't a complete loss because we knew now what we were up against. For the second game we settled in an prepared for a long fight.

    For the first round we had our turn as the team defending the flag. The enemy brought an aggressive and constant wave of attacks, and despite their best efforts we held them off for the majority of the round. Near the end with their endeavor growing desparate, the SoL team snagged our flag from our base and ran into theirs. We were able to put them at a standstill just before they captured the flag; but as time went on their home field advantage gave them enough nearby spawns to overtake our defenders and score.
    The second round round wasn't too pretty. Our plan backfired upon us and put us at an immediate disadvantage. Our misfire combined with consistent defense from the Sword of Laban kept us from scoring.
    In the third round the Winged Warriors were back on defense and knew what to expect from the Sword's Offense. They brought the same aggressive playstyle from the first round. This time we were prepared and waited with our finger ready on the trigger. After many violent attempts the SoL blade was finally able to pull the flag all the way back to their base. We knew that this was the time to make a stand, and we knew that we had to prevent them from gaining a second capture and subsequent victory. As our resolve surfaced we dug in, fought off the SoL attack, and successfully thwarted the enemy's flag capture despite their home field advantage.
    It was the fourth and final round and our last chance at offense, our last chance to stop defeat. The Winged Warriors blitzed straight for their wraith. Soon after the destruction of their wraith bart 008 grabbed the enemy's flag and ran home for the capture, however, the SoL team regrouped and stopped him dead in his tracks, inches away from the capture point. The Sword fought relentlessly with snipers, a ghost, and the newly spawned wraith. As the war was raging Pastemaster ran for the rockets in hope of turning the tides of battle. He ran uncontested and was able to successfully destroy both the wraith and the ghost. Our team slaughtered what was left of the Sword of Laban effort which allowed bart 008 to finish what he started by capturing the flag and tying the game.

Game III: MLG Team Slayer on Lockout - Defeat Taste Like Salt

    Team Slayer on Lockout brings hope to the eyes of any Winged Warrior. Our preliminary strategy for this game is one that we've spent a great deal of time preparing. As such, we went into this game with one loss, one tie and confident hope for a comeback.

    At the beginning of the game we spawned in the blue room underneath the lift, and the SoL squad spawned at the main tower. Then the Sword team immediately took a defensive posistion in almost the exact way we planned to. After our first failed attack to claim the tower, Vuel Egham grabbed the shotgun, and EARLYheadSHOT acquired the sniper rifle. With the superb sniping skill of EARLYheadSHOT, and the deadly shotgun of Vuel Egham the Warriors were denied from ever conquering the main tower. This led to our team losing to the Sword of Laban by a large margin of 22 kills, which was one more step toward victory for the Sword of Laban.
    After the game we found out that SoL shared our confidence on this gametype, and never expected to lose. Truth Seeker led the SoL with 13 kills and 4 deaths while in pale comparison bart 008 led the Winged Warriors with 9 kills and 13 deaths.

Game IV: MLG Oddball on Midship - How Does Your Own Medicine Taste?

    We went into the forth game down two games to none with a tie on the side. Knowing from the first game that the real Sword of Laban on Midship was their kill first ask questions later strategy we changed our plan to match theirs and go head to head in an all out war.
    The game was neck and neck the whole way through. The Warriors would kill a few SoL members and pick up the ball at every chance we got. The SoL team would kill all Winged Warriors at times but failed to gain time with the ball when they had the advantage. Because of our change in strategy the game was tilted heavily toward slaying and not so much towards the ball. This is evident in the kills: the Winged Warriors had 176 total kills and the Sword of Laban racked up 194. Because of our ability to change strategies in-between games the Winged Warriors won the game with a twenty-eight second lead.

Game V: Team Slayer on Ivory Tower - Please Sir May I Have Another

    The fifth game was a split choice; meaning that we chose the gametype to be 'WW Team Slayer 100' and the SoL squad chose Ivory tower for the map. We rushed the overshield ramp to take control of the overshield spawn and SoL charged the top in order to control the sniper rifle. After game five was all said and done, four of the Sword of Laban members racked up more than 20 kills, while four of our warriors had more than 20 deaths.
    Our strategy worked and we were able to control the overshield, but the SoL was able to control the rocket launcher and the sniper rifle. The combination of the two powerful weapons proved to be more harmful than control of the overshield was protective. In the end the Sword of Laban won by a margin of 35 kills, sealing their win in this five game series.

Match Summary

    One of the first clanmatches we've had that came down to the last game, the Sword of Laban pulled away with a three to one lead. This clanmatch was one the most intense collection of games we've played in a while. We look forward to playing a rematch against this talented team, because they put us to the test in every match, showing us that we may need to rethink and rework our slaying skill. In the mean time you can find us scrimmaging with them to help perfect our strategies. -Pastemaster & Night Rider 7
